DTC P0171, P0174: Notes

DTC P0171, P0174 (MZI-3.5) DETECTION CONDITION AND POSSIBLE CAUSES

DTC P0171 P0171: System too lean (RH)
DTC P0174 P0174: System too lean (LH)
DETECTION CONDITION 
  • P0171 indicates that the fuel/air ratio is too lean (RH).
  • P0174 indicates that the fuel/air ratio is too lean (LH).
  • The adaptive fuel strategy continuously monitors the fuel delivery hardware. The test fails when the adaptive fuel tables reach a rich calibrated limit.
POSSIBLE CAUSE  Fuel System:
  • Damaged or leaking fuel pulse damper
  • Fuel filter plugged or dirty
  • Damaged or worn fuel pump
  • Leaking fuel pump check valve
  • Leaking/contaminated fuel injectors
  • Low fuel pressure or running out of fuel
  • Purge solenoid valve is leaking when the canister is clean
  • Fuel supply line restricted
  • Fuel rail pressure sensor bias

Exhaust System:

  • Exhaust leaks in the exhaust manifold gasket or mating gaskets before or near the HO2S

Intake Air System:

  • Air leaks after the MAF sensor
  • Vacuum leaks
  • PCV system is leaking or the valve is stuck open
  • Improperly seated engine oil dipstick
  • Damaged or contaminated MAF sensor
